4. Travel Style

The manner in which one prefers to travel significantly impacts the dynamics of vacation planning. It is a critical consideration that heavily influences various aspects of the decision-making process.

  • Independent Travel:

    This style grants travelers absolute freedom and flexibility. Individuals who choose independent travel often seek authentic experiences, cultural immersion, and the ability to tailor their itinerary to their unique interests. They may opt for local transportation, homestays, and off-the-beaten-path destinations.

  • Group Travel:

    This style offers companionship, shared experiences, and reduced planning responsibilities. Group travelers often prioritize convenience, safety, and a structured itinerary. They may join organized tours with fixed schedules, accommodations, and activities, leaving less room for spontaneity.

  • Hybrid Travel:

    Some travelers prefer a hybrid approach, combining elements of both independent and group travel. They may start with a group tour to explore popular highlights and then venture independently for more personalized experiences.

  • Factors to Consider:

    The choice between independent or group travel depends on personal preferences, travel goals, budget, and comfort levels. Independent travel requires more planning and adaptability, while group travel offers a hassle-free and socially engaging experience.

Understanding one’s travel style is essential for choosing the right vacation. By considering the advantages and disadvantages of each approach, travelers can determine which style aligns best with their aspirations and expectations, ensuring a fulfilling and enjoyable vacation experience.

5. Time of Year

When planning a vacation, the time of year you choose to travel can significantly impact your experience. It’s a crucial component of “how to choose the right vacation” because it influences various aspects of your trip.

Firstly, weather conditions play a significant role. Different destinations have varying climates throughout the year. Choosing the optimal time to visit ensures favorable weather for your desired activities. For instance, if you plan a beach vacation, selecting the summer months or the dry season guarantees warm temperatures and sunshine.

Secondly, the time of year affects the availability and cost of travel. Peak tourist seasons often coincide with higher prices for flights, accommodations, and attractions. Traveling during off-season or shoulder seasons can lead to significant savings while still enjoying a pleasant experience.

Furthermore, the time of year can influence the availability of specific activities and events. If you wish to attend a particular festival or participate in a seasonal activity like skiing or whale watching, aligning your travel dates with the event’s schedule is essential.

Understanding the connection between “Time of Year: When do you want to travel?” and “how to choose the right vacation” empowers you to make informed decisions. By considering weather patterns, costs, and availability, you can optimize your travel experience and create a vacation that aligns with your preferences and budget.

Question 1: How far in advance should I start planning my vacation?

Answer: The optimal time to start planning your vacation depends on several factors, such as the destination, travel style, and time of year. Starting 6-8 months in advance is generally recommended to secure the best deals on flights and accommodations, especially if traveling during peak season.

Question 2: How do I choose the right destination for my vacation?

Answer: Consider your interests, travel style, and budget when selecting a destination. Research different locations, read reviews from other travelers, and consult with a travel agent to find a destination that aligns with your preferences.

Question 3: What is the best way to save money on my vacation?

Answer: Travel during off-season or shoulder seasons, consider budget-friendly destinations and accommodations, take advantage of discounts and promotions, and pack light to avoid checked baggage fees.

Question 4: How do I ensure a safe and enjoyable vacation?

Answer: Plan your itinerary carefully, research your destination, stay informed about local customs and laws, keep valuables secure, and consider purchasing travel insurance for peace of mind.

Question 5: What are the essential things to pack for my vacation?

Answer: Pack light and prioritize essential items such as clothing, toiletries, travel documents, electronics, and a first-aid kit. Consider the climate and activities planned to determine appropriate clothing and gear.

Question 6: How do I make the most of my vacation time?

Answer: Plan a flexible itinerary that allows for spontaneity and exploration. Be open to new experiences, engage with locals, and take time to relax and rejuvenate. Remember that the goal of a vacation is to create lasting memories and return home feeling refreshed.

Tip 4: Choose the Right Time to Travel

The time of year you travel can impact the cost of your vacation and the availability of certain activities. Consider the weather conditions, peak tourist seasons, and any special events or festivals that may be happening during your travel dates.

Tip 5: Book Early

If you’re traveling during peak season or to a popular destination, it’s important to book your flights and accommodations early. This will help you secure the best rates and availability. You can also consider purchasing travel insurance to protect yourself against unexpected events.

Tip 6: Pack Light

Avoid checking baggage fees by packing light. Choose versatile clothing items that can be mixed and matched to create different outfits. Consider using packing cubes to organize your belongings and save space.

Tip 7: Be Flexible

Things don’t always go according to plan when you’re traveling. Be flexible and willing to adjust your itinerary if necessary. If a particular attraction is closed or the weather is bad, don’t be afraid to explore other options.

Tip 8: Respect Local Customs and Traditions

When traveling to a new destination, it’s important to be respectful of local customs and traditions. Learn a few basic phrases in the local language and be mindful of your behavior. This will help you avoid any misunderstandings or cultural faux pas.
